Expert Review
This role at TechnipFMC offers work in a forward-thinking environment focused on sustainability. As an R&D Lab Technician I, you'll be part of a team dedicated to innovation in the energy sector, which can be both rewarding and challenging. The position is located in Kuala Lumpur, a hub for many industries, providing a vibrant backdrop for your career growth.
However, potential candidates should be aware that the job market for R&D roles can be competitive, especially in a city like Kuala Lumpur. Many applicants may find it difficult to stand out without prior experience or specialized skills. the absence of disclosed salary information may deter those who prioritize financial transparency in their job search.
While TechnipFMC has a reputation for fostering employee development, newcomers should prepare for a steep learning curve and the realities of working in a fast-paced lab environment. Overall, this position suits those eager to learn and contribute to impactful projects, but it may not be ideal for everyone, especially if financial clarity is a priority.
